- Machachi - As the journey passes through Machachi, travelers will enjoy a picturesque drive along the renowned “Avenue of the Volcanoes.” The guide will not only highlight the geography but also bring history to life by sharing ancient legends and tales of epic love battles featuring these majestic Andean giants.
- Cotopaxi National Park - Prior to reaching the National Park, there will be a brief stop where the guide will offer a tasting of local cuisine to energize the ride. Then, prepare for a 2-hour horseback ride. Dress in the traditional attire of a Chagra (Ecuadorian cowboy), including a poncho (wool cape) and zamarros (leather chaps), to ride while enjoying breathtaking views of the volcanoes, wildlife, and unique landscapes. The journey leads to Salitre Pucará, the remnants of an ancient Inca military outpost and a point where the ancient Inca Trail once passed. Although only a few stone foundations remain today, visitors will discover why this specific location was chosen as a strategic control point.
- Laguna de Limpiopungo - Following the horseback adventure, take a stroll around the Limpiopungo Lagoon, where the tranquility of the páramo can be enjoyed, along with the observation of diverse birdlife. Depending on energy levels, there is also the option to hike up to the José Rivas Refuge at 4860 FASL (15,500 ft).
- Cotopaxi National Park - After the adventure, the guide will provide recommendations for a traditional lunch. Here, visitors can savor authentic regional flavors while recharging in a unique natural setting. Finally, the guide will ensure a safe return to the hotel.
